An insurance appraiser auto damage is responsible for assessing the extent of damage to vehicles involved in accidents or other incidents. They work for insurance companies and are tasked with determining the cost of repairs, estimating the value of the vehicle, and deciding whether it should be repaired or declared a total loss. Insurance appraisers auto damage inspect damaged vehicles, review repair estimates, negotiate with repair shops, and ensure that claims are settled fairly according to company policies and industry standards. They may also interact with policyholders, witnesses, and other parties involved in the claim process. This occupation requires strong analytical skills, attention to detail, knowledge of automotive repair processes, and the ability to use appraisal software effectively.

Insurance Appraiser Auto Damage salary in Philippines
Average Yearly Salary of Insurance Appraiser Auto Damage in Philippines is approximately 307,426 PHP (5,124 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
